Which of the following shows the interval of the domain where
the function f(x)=x2 - 2x+5 is decreasing?

The domain of the function where the function is decreasing is (-∞, 1). Then the correct option is D.
The domain means all the possible values of the x and the range means all the possible values of the y.
The function is given below.
f(x) = x² - 2x + 5
The equation can be written as
f(x) = x² - 2x + 1 + 4
f(x) = (x - 1)² + 4
Then the domain of the function where the function is decreasing will be (-∞, 1).
Then the correct option is D.
